“Importación del módulo Python desde diferentes directorio” Código de respuesta

Importación del módulo Python desde diferentes directorio

# test.py
import sys
# append current python modules' folder path
# example: need to import module.py present in '/path/to/python/module/not/in/syspath'
sys.path.append('/path/to/python/module/not/in/syspath')

import module
Foolish Fish

archivo de importación de python desde diferentes directorio

# By default, you can't. When importing a file, Python only 
# searches the current directory, the directory that the 
# entry-point script is running from, and sys.path which includes
# locations such as the package installation directory 
# (it's actually a little more complex than this, but this covers
# most cases).

# you can however, add to the path at runtime

import sys
# insert at position 1 in the path, as 0 is the path of this file.
sys.path.insert(1, '/path/to/application/app/folder')

import file

file.function()
Nutty Narwhal

Respuestas similares a “Importación del módulo Python desde diferentes directorio”

Preguntas similares a “Importación del módulo Python desde diferentes directorio”

Más respuestas relacionadas con “Importación del módulo Python desde diferentes directorio” en Python

Explore las respuestas de código populares por idioma

Explorar otros lenguajes de código